The world's longest-reigning monarch, His Majesty King Bhumibol Adulyadej had shown profound love and compassion for his people and was a beacon of hope for them. During politically tumultuous times and coups, the highly beloved and revered king was the stabilizing force in the nation. He initiated flood control and artificial rain-making projects to solve the nation’s flooding and drought problems. He also encouraged Thai farmers to grow cash crops such as tea and fruit trees to replace opium. Additionally, he personally taught them modern farming technologies and environmental protection concepts to reduce deforestation and other practices that were not eco-friendly. The then UN Secretary-General Kofi Annan visited Thailand and presented King Bhumibol Adulyadej with the UN Human Development Lifetime Achievement Award in recognition of his extraordinary contributions and decades-long efforts to help the poorest and the most disadvantaged people in his kingdom.
King Bhumibol Adulyadej’s outstanding lifetime contributions will forever be remembered by his people and the whole world.
